On Wed, 2007-11-21 at 13:55 +0000, Erlend Davidson wrote: > > jamie wrote: > > On Wed, 2007-11-21 at 07:36 +0100, Tommaso Schiavinotto wrote: > > > >> I would like to report to the mailing list a critic enhancement > >> for dealing with RAW images files. > >> > >> I filed a bug about this. > >> > >> I don't actually know if it is the indexing or the thumbnail creation, > >> anyway having a lot of RAW images files from digital cameras, I got > >> problems > >> using tracker. > >> > >> Tracker uses a lot of memory and CPU to index (or thumbnail) RAW images. > >> > >> In fact using the 'convert' command by Imagemagick RAW images > >> are indexed (or thumbnailed) through a delegate > >> (/usr/lib/ImageMagick-6.2.4/config/delegates.xml in Gutsy Gibbon) that > >> uses the > >> following command line: > >> dcraw -w -c > >> Now this is useless both for indexing, since metadata should be > >> extracted with: > >> dcraw -i -v > >> it does not need to decode the image and it's much faster. > >> If you instead need a thumbnail using > >> dcraw -e > >> you can use the thumbnail inside the RAW file, with no need for decoding. > >> > >> In both cases it would be very fast and not memory demanding. To do this > >> you > >> should deal with RAW images as special cases and do not let convert deal > >> with > >> them. > >> > >> > > > > thanks we will investigate doing this > It's probably better to use libopenraw these days. For one it's about > 100 times faster than dcraw, and it's easier to integrate into things > (it's a library). > > http://libopenraw.freedesktop.org/wiki/ > > It should be possible to just read the metadata directly that way.
